False death cap

Amanita citrina

False death cap

The false death cap (Amanita citrina) is not a plant disease or a phytopathogen. It is a basidiomycete fungus that primarily lives in symbiosis with trees.

Biologically, it is classified as a mycorrhizal fungus, meaning it forms a mutually beneficial relationship with the root systems of various plant species.

The mycelium of the fungus develops in the soil and leaf litter. It does not penetrate the tissues of agricultural plants or act as a parasitic organism.

Finding this fungus in a garden environment is a sign of high soil biological activity rather than a sign of an ongoing infection or agricultural disease.

Because it lacks the ability to harm cultivated plants, it should not be categorized under crop diseases or pathogens in an agronomic database.

Conditions for development

The development of Amanita citrina requires specific conditions, primarily acidic soils and high humidity levels during the growing season.

The fungus is typically found in wooded areas or mature gardens where it can establish connections with host tree roots, such as oak or pine trees.

Optimal conditions include mild temperatures and a thick layer of organic matter, which serves as a protective layer for the fungal mycelium.

The fungus is highly dependent on environmental stability and does not thrive in typical tilled agricultural fields that lack permanent tree root systems.

Fluctuations in moisture levels significantly affect the appearance of fruiting bodies, which usually emerge during the late summer and autumn months.

Why it matters

Amanita citrina causes no damage to crops, vegetables, or ornamental plants. It is considered an ecologically neutral species in agricultural settings.

The main risk associated with this fungus is its potential toxicity if consumed by humans or animals, as it contains bufotenine and other compounds.

It does not deplete soil nutrients to the detriment of crops; instead, it aids in the breakdown of organic matter, contributing to soil health.

Agronomists should note that there is no recorded evidence of Amanita citrina causing yield loss or physiological damage to agricultural crops.

Misidentifying this fungus as a plant disease may lead to unnecessary chemical treatments that harm the soil microbiome and disturb the ecological balance.

Protection

There are no control measures required for Amanita citrina, as it does not pose a threat to plant cultivation or agricultural yields.

If the appearance of fruiting bodies is deemed undesirable for visual reasons, manual removal of the mushrooms is the most effective and safe approach.

To prevent the growth of fungal structures, one should maintain good soil drainage and avoid excessive water accumulation in shaded areas of the garden.

The application of fungicides is strongly discouraged, as such chemicals are ineffective against this specific fungus and may negatively impact beneficial organisms.

  • Manual removal of fruiting bodies.
  • Improvement of soil aeration and drainage.
  • Management of organic debris in the garden.
  • Avoidance of unnecessary chemical interventions.
